Baked Vegan Bread Crumbs Recipes

Baked vegan bread crumbs offer a superior texture and depth of flavor compared to pan-fried versions, all while remaining entirely plant-based. This method creates a light, crisp coating or topping without excessive oil, perfect for enhancing a variety of dishes. From hearty main courses to vibrant side dishes, these recipes leverage the oven for optimal crunch and even cooking.

Getting Started

  • **Make Your Own Crumbs:** Use stale bread (sourdough or whole wheat work well). Tear into pieces, pulse in a food processor, then spread on a baking sheet. Bake at 150°C (300°F) for 15-20 minutes, stirring occasionally, until golden and dry. This ensures maximum crispness.
  • **Binding Without Eggs:** For coating, use unsweetened plant milk (almond or soy) mixed with a tablespoon of apple cider vinegar, or a flax egg (1 tbsp ground flaxseed + 3 tbsp water, rested 5 mins) as your binder before dredging in crumbs.
  • **Even Crispness:** Lightly toss your prepared food (tofu, vegetables) with a small amount of olive oil or cooking spray before breading. This promotes browning and crisping in the oven without deep-frying.
  • **Flavor Infusion:** Season your bread crumbs generously. Garlic powder, onion powder, smoked paprika, dried oregano, thyme, and a pinch of nutritional yeast add umami and depth that complements vegan dishes.
